From 03b280589e45fc7839caf0204454c3523a3cc63d Mon Sep 17 00:00:00 2001 From: Jon Evans Date: Sat, 13 Mar 2021 10:54:50 -0500 Subject: [PATCH] Enable dark icon theme for GTK --- common/advanced_config.cpp |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/common/advanced_config.cpp b/common/advanced_config.cpp index b8303b407b..c0699df931 100644 --- a/common/advanced_config.cpp +++ b/common/advanced_config.cpp @@ -345,8 +345,14 @@ void ADVANCED_CFG::loadSettings( wxConfigBase& aCfg ) configParams.push_back( new PARAM_CFG_BOOL( true, AC_KEYS::DrawBoundingBoxes, &m_DrawBoundingBoxes, false ) ); +#ifdef __WXGTK__ + bool defaultDarkMode = true; +#else + bool defaultDarkMode = false; +#endif + configParams.push_back( new PARAM_CFG_BOOL( true, AC_KEYS::AllowDarkMode, - &m_AllowDarkMode, false ) ); + &m_AllowDarkMode, defaultDarkMode ) ); wxConfigLoadSetups( &aCfg, configParams );